Page 1 of 1 <br /> Frank Girardi [EH] <br /> From : Frank Girardi [EH] <br /> Sent: Wednesday, June 23, 2010 3: 19 PM <br /> To : 'acolavita@advgeoenv.com' <br /> Cc: Nuel Henderson [EH] <br /> Subject: 1901 EI Dorado FS DPE WP dated 5/24/10 <br /> Ally, <br /> In follow-up to our conversation, the EHD reviewed the DPE interim remediation work plan dated 5/24/10. The <br /> EHD could not locate a Feasibility Study (FS) that identifies DPE as the most cost-effective technology for the <br /> site. The cost effectiveness would need to be evaluated prior to approving it. In addition, we need to have mass <br /> estimates prepared for sorbed contaminants in the vadose and saturated zones and what will each component <br /> (SVE, GWE) will address . The EHD shall send out a response letter addressing the need for a Feasibility <br /> Study and mass estimate. If you have any questions please contact me.
